Why Washing Your Face Matters Before Applying a Mask

Think of your skin as a sponge ๐Ÿงผ. When you apply a mask, you want it to soak up all the good stuff, right? Well, if your face is covered in dirt, oil, and dead skin cells, those impurities can act like a barrier, preventing the mask from doing its job. By washing your face first, youโ€™re essentially clearing the way for the mask to penetrate deeper into your skin, delivering those hydrating, nourishing ingredients straight to where theyโ€™re needed most. When Itโ€™s Okay to Skip the Wash

Now, there are times when skipping the wash might actually be beneficial. For instance, if youโ€™re using a cleansing mask thatโ€™s designed to remove impurities and clean your skin, you might not need to wash your face beforehand. These masks are formulated to tackle dirt and grime while also providing other benefits like hydration or brightening. So, in this case, youโ€™re getting two steps in one, saving you time and effort. ๐Ÿ’ชโฐ

The Role of Your Skincare Routine

Your overall skincare routine plays a significant role in determining whether you should wash your face before applying a mask. If youโ€™ve already cleansed your face earlier in the day and havenโ€™t been sweating or exposed to excessive pollution, you might be able to skip the pre-mask wash. However, if youโ€™re prone to oily skin or live in a city with high pollution levels, itโ€™s generally a good idea to cleanse your face to ensure your mask can work its magic effectively. ๐ŸŒ‡๐Ÿ’ฆ

Tips for Maximizing Your Mask Application

To get the most out of your mask, consider these tips:

  • Exfoliate lightly: If youโ€™re using a hydrating or nourishing mask, gently exfoliating before can help improve absorption. Just be gentle to avoid irritation! ๐Ÿƒ
  • Moisturize after: After removing your mask, follow up with a moisturizer to lock in all that goodness. Your skin will thank you with a glow that could rival a disco ball. ๐Ÿฆ„โœจ
  • Customize your routine: Pay attention to how your skin reacts and adjust accordingly. Some days, you might need a deep cleanse before masking, while other days, a light cleanse or none at all might suffice. ๐Ÿค”
